Overview

Kangli Orthopaedics supplies the External Fixation Sterile Kits as a stainless steel pin-and-rod assembly for temporary external fixation. Each kit combines paired vertical fixation pins, a straight connecting rod, and clamp units arranged around a long-bone configuration. Circular clamp faces and recessed fastener details mark each junction, while sterile packaging distinguishes this prepared assembly from separate upper- and lower-limb instrument sets used to build broader frame configurations.

Self-Drilling Pin Tips and Tapered Thread Form

The fixation pins carry a sharpened triangular tip, and the thread behind it is cut as a self-drilling, self-tapping taper. The pin therefore cuts its own pilot and forms its own thread as it advances, so no separate drilling and tapping step precedes insertion, and the taper brings progressively more thread into contact as the pin seats. Pins are tipped at both ends, so either end can be presented to the driver without turning the pin around in the hand.

Separated Pin Groups for Defined Fixation Sites

The vertical fixation pins are arranged in two distinct pairs with an open space between the left and right groups. This layout creates separate pin zones along the bone and leaves the central span available for the connecting rod.

Carbon Fibre Connecting Rod for Strength and Low Weight

A horizontal connecting rod extends between the two pin groups. The rods packed with the kit are carbon fibre, a material chosen for high strength, corrosion resistance and low weight, so the frame spanning the two pin groups adds little mass to the assembly.

Clamp Junctions That Assemble Freely to the Plan

Each clamp features a rounded body and an outward-facing circular end plate with a concentric recess or fastener detail. The uniform face orientation makes the rod-to-pin junctions easy to identify during assembly while keeping the connection hardware visually distinct. Because the clamps grip pin and rod independently, the pins, clamps and rod assemble freely into whichever arrangement the operative plan calls for rather than into one fixed geometry.

Stainless Steel Build Supplied Ready to Open

The pins, clamps, and connecting rod shown in the assembly are made from stainless steel. The kit is supplied in sterile packaging as a complete pin-and-rod arrangement rather than as a loose selection from an instrument set, so the parts needed for one frame come out of a single pack ready for use.
